How Photovoltaic Panel Power Generation Lines Work: From Sunlight to Your Home

How Photovoltaic Panel Power Generation Lines Work: From Sunlight to Your Home

Ever wondered how those sleek solar panels on rooftops silently power entire neighborhoods? The magic lies in the photovoltaic effect - a process where sunlight gets converted directly into electricity through semiconductor materials. When photons hit a solar cell, they knock electrons loose from silicon atoms, creating an electrical current. This phenomenon was first observed in 1839 but didn't become practical until Bell Labs' 1954 breakthrough .
